The World-Class Lachlan Fold Belt: A Tier-1 Jurisdiction
Located in New South Wales, the famous Lachlan Fold Belt hosts some of Australia’s largest gold and copper deposits, including Northparkes (5.2Moz Au & 4.4Mt Cu) and Cadia-Ridgeway (35Moz Au & 7.9Mt Cu).
Adavale’s latest acquisition, the Parkes Project, lies at the intersection of the Macquarie Arc Volcanics, and the Lachlan Transverse Zone, which is a significant geological corridor that offers structurally-controlled gold and porphyry copper-gold mineralisation.
The area’s geology is similarly favourable to that of neighbouring world-class assets, such as the Northparkes and Cadia-Ridgeway mines.

London-Victoria Gold Resource
Adavale Resources achieved a key milestone at its Parkes Project in NSW on 5 May 2025, announcing the establishment of a maiden JORC (2012) Inferred Mineral Resource at the London-Victoria Gold Mine.
The independently verified resource estimate confirmed 115koz Au defined and within this estimate there is a higher-grade mineralised total of 3.14Mt at 1.06g/t Au for 107koz.
The estimate defines mineralisation within a shallow, conceptual open pit, which extends no more than 100 metres below the existing pit floor, confirming the deposit’s near-surface, open-pit potential.
There is potential to expand the resource base along strike and at depth, with a shallow RC drilling campaign
Resource Growth Potential:
- Mineralisation for London-Victoria remains open along strike and at depth.
- Several historical drill intercepts were not included in the current estimate, highlighting the strong upside potential from additional drilling.
- A resource extension drilling program is planned to support a future transition toward production.
- An exploration target is expected next, outlining additional tonnage and grade potential outside the current MRE boundary.

The Potential At The Parkes Project
The Parkes Project consists of four major exploration licences – each with key targets:
LONDON-VICTORIA
- EL 7242 – London-Victoria Gold Mine: An independently verified resource estimate confirmed 115koz Au defined and within this estimate there is a higher-grade mineralised total of 3.14Mt at 1.06g/t Au for 107koz
- Adavale’s recent maiden drill campaign achieved the strongest gold intercept in 30 years, which also extended beyond the JORC resource, noting
- 25m @ 1.17g/t Au from 144m 0.5g/t Au cut-off) within a broader intercept of
- 48m @ 0.82g/t Au from 133m (0.25g/t Au cut-off) and includes
- 11m @ 1.42g/t Au from 158m (1.0g/t Au cut-off)
- Other Notable intercepts
- 29.3m @ 1.31g/t Au from 157m
- 21.6m @ 1.06g/t Au from 197.3m
- 6m @ 3.31g/t Au from 12m
- 10m @ 1.95g/t Au from 149m, including 1m @ 8.3g/t Au
- 3m @ 6.64g/t Au from 10m including 1m @ 14.6g/t Au
- 12m @ 1.48g/t Au from 38m
- 6m @ 1.69g/t Au from 33m
- 5m @ 0.63g/t Au from 61m
- 7m @ 0.38g/t Au from 209m
NO MISTAKE
- EL 8830 – Parkvale, Cunich & Welcome Mine Prospects: Demonstrating gold and copper anomalies throughout, with rock chips showing up to 6.3g/t Au.
- Parkvale Sth (EL 8830) rock chips – 22.2 g/t Au
- Cunich (EL 8830) – 1.4 g/t Au rock chips with elevated Cu
- Welcome Mine (EL 8830) – 11 g/t Au average head grade
THE DISH
- EL9711: a recently granted tenement with unexplored opportunity neighbouring giants. Limited exploration carried out by Compass Resources in 2007 (7 holes; 48-96m depth); discontinued as Company went into Administration
FRONT GATE
- EL 8831 East – Ashes Prospect: With recent rock chip samples demonstrating as high as 10.65g/tAu, 1.98%Cu and 158 g/tAg, located close to the neighbouring Northparkes with a north-striking anomaly 200m in length.
- EL 8831 East – Myalls Prospect: Hosting quartz veins (in andesite) with assays of 0.86% Cu and 0.91g/t Au.
- EL8831 East – Blackridge: Adjacent to Magmatic’s (ASX:MAG) recent drilling at Blackridge, which intersects with the Southeastern tip of EL8831
- EL 8831 North– Corner Prospect: drill intercept over a magnetic anomaly – 2m at 1.73 g/t Au, anomalous levels of arsenic and gold in 40% of the holes drilled. The gold-arsenic association at this prospect could be indicative of epithermal mineralisation
- EL 8831 North – Central Prospect: a magnetite-veined lithic tuff where historical RAB hole, found up to 0.16 ppm Au, most likely of hydrothermal origin, and the area has the potential to be the top of a porphyry copper system.
- EL 8831 North – Northern Diorite Prospect: intersected 4m @ 0.21 ppm Au and 1230ppm Cu in diorite, potentially indicating structurally-controlled or porphyry copper-style mineralisation.
